Isaiah 10:2-4
New Catholic Bible
2 thereby depriving the needy of justice,
and making it impossible for the poorest of my people
to have their rights upheld,
as they plunder the widow
and make the orphans their prey.
3 What will you do on the day of punishment
when disaster befalls you from afar?
To whom will you flee for help,
and where will you leave your riches,
4 so that you can avoid cowering among the captives
or falling among the slain?
Yet after all this, his wrath has not abated;
his hand is still outstretched.
Isaiah 10:2-4
New International Version
2 to deprive(A) the poor of their rights
and withhold justice from the oppressed of my people,(B)
making widows their prey
and robbing the fatherless.(C)
3 What will you do on the day of reckoning,(D)
when disaster(E) comes from afar?
To whom will you run for help?(F)
Where will you leave your riches?
4 Nothing will remain but to cringe among the captives(G)
or fall among the slain.(H)
Yet for all this, his anger is not turned away,(I)
his hand is still upraised.
